However, all … RCA is a 12-month time-limited cash assistance program for refugees who are not otherwise eligible for any other cash aid. RCA is available for up to 12 months from the date of admission to the United States when there is a qualifying status; asylum is granted; or date of certification by the Office of Refugee Resettlement (ORR) as a Victim of Trafficking. This tool will help point your career in the right direction. Rental Subsidy. We can help you with a rental subsidy of up to $475 per month for one person and up to $950 for a couple. You are required to contribute $100 from your monthly GR grant toward your rent. The $475 subsidy plus the $100 deduction from your GR grant; a total of $575, will be paid directly to the landlord and/or property manager ... Call us today at 1-888-663-8289 to learn more ...Effective July 1, 2021, $10,211 (cash on hand, savings, stocks, etc.), and $15,317 if a member of the family is disabled, or age 60 or over. Effective July 1, 2021, Applicants/Participants may retain non-exempt vehicles that have an equity value of $25,483 or less. Equity is the amount of the Fair Market Value of the vehicle less encumbrances ... Restaurant Meals is a CalFresh Program that allows you to use your Golden State Advantage (EBT) card to purchase prepared meals from participating restaurants. This program is available to you, if you meet one of the following conditions: Homeless. Elderly - age 60 years or older and his/her spouse (husband, wife, common-law ... Long-Term Care Medi-Cal pays for care received in a hospital or nursing facility which lasts or is expected to last at least one full calendar month after the month of admission. If you reside in a nursing home (also known as long-term care facility) or need nursing home care, Medi-Cal could pay for all ...
